ATE MEDIA INFORMATION | HOTEL NEWS IN SYDNEY AND NSW

HOTEL NEWS IN SYDNEY AND NSWWith new hotels, luxurious refurbishments, lodge-style retreats and boutique getaways in Sydney and NSW, visitors will find plenty of places to enjoy quintessential Australian hospitality.

HOTELS NEWS: SYDNEY

Adina Apartment Hotel Sydney Airport is a new full-service apartment hotel with fully-equipped kitchens, a restaurant and bar. Located close to Mascot train station, the hotel is within easy reach of Sydney’s top attractions. Another new airport hotel, Travelodge Sydney Airport, is set to open in late 2016 with 209 rooms, car park and commercial space above the hotel. And Accor has announced it will open the $100m five-star Pullman Sydney Airport in May 2016. The 229-room property will include a restaurant and bar, conference facilities, and will be the first internationally branded five-star hotel in the international airport precinct.

In The Rocks, The Langham Sydney reopened in November 2014 following a $30m refurbishment, which included a new-look lobby, stunning dining areas, guestrooms and ballroom. A quirky addition is The Langham Pink Taxi, available to transport guests locally. After a multi-million-dollar refurbishment, the Sydney Harbour Marriott Hotel at Circular Quay now has world-class technology including high-speed wireless internet, telepresence conferencing and top-of-the range electronics in each room.

Sydney will gain its second luxe Sofitel hotel with the opening of Sofitel Sydney Darling Harbour in 2017. Perched at the northern end of the International Convention Centre (ICC Sydney) and overlooking Cockle Bay, the 35-storey, 600-room property will be a centrepiece of the Darling Harbour redevelopment and support the adjacent convention centre.

Four Points by Sheraton Sydney has been undergoing a $160m redevelopment as part of the revitalisation of the Darling Harbour precinct. The 683-room hotel is already the largest property in Sydney; a new tower will have 222 additional rooms, new conference facilities, plus new food and beverage options. Aloft Sydney will open in November 2016 after the city’s iconic Druids House building in Pitt Street is transformed into a-state-of-the-art funky and affordable hotel. Located in the heart of Sydney’s vibrant ‘Koreatown’ district, the 136-room hotel will be the first in Starwood’s Aloft brand to open in Australia.

Barangaroo is a $6b central Sydney development on a 22ha site on the CBD’s western harbour foreshore with magnificent water views. At Barangaroo South, the six-star Crown Sydney will

be a world-class hotel featuring 350 rooms and suites, luxury apartments, signature restaurants, bars, luxury retail outlets, pool and spa facilities, conference rooms and VIP gaming facilities.

Two smaller hotels have also opened recently. 57 Hotel Foveaux Street in Surry Hills has 92 rooms with a sleek 1970s-era design matched by all the latest facilities. Base Sydney on Kent Street in the CBD has 19 double rooms in a stunning heritage building.

In the inner west, The Urban Newtown is a new boutique hotel in the heart of funky Newtown; studio rooms with an industrial design fit-out are close to all the action on vibrant King Street. Set to launch as a new 62-room boutique hotel in July 2015, Chippendale’s Old Clare Hotel and Carlton United Brewery Administration Building are currently undergoing a multi-million-dollar overhaul. The venue will be home to several signature restaurants. Automata will be Clayton Wells’ first solo restaurant following stints at Momofuku Seiobo and Quay; Kensington Street Social will be Michelin-starred Jason Atherton’s first Australian venue; and Noma graduate, Sam Miller, will head up his first restaurant, Silvereye.

When QT Residences Bondi opens at Bondi Beach, it will be home to some very stylish apartments overlooking Australia’s most famous golden stretch of sand. The glamorous InterContinental Sydney Double Bay opened in November 2014 in the picturesque bayside neighbourhood, offering luxury and privacy at its finest. The property has brought a new lease of life to this cosmopolitan part of Sydney known for its boutique shopping, cafes, bars and restaurants. Sipping a cocktail on the rooftop bar is fast becoming a favourite Sydney activity.

Luxury boutique hotel brand, Spicers Retreats, will refurbish and rebrand the 25-room historic Victoria Court Hotel on one of Potts Point’s prettiest streets. The redevelopment will retain the property’s 19th-century heritage and character.

Several YHA hostels in NSW are undergoing renovations or upgrades this year, including Glebe Point YHA which is getting new solar panels, and Sydney Central YHA, which will see its cafe renovated.

Pan Pacific Hotels Group has announced plans for a $25 million extension of PARKROYAL Parramatta in Sydney. Once completed in June 2016, the property will be the largest hotel in Parramatta, with 286 guestrooms.

HOTEL NEWS AROUND NSW

Some exciting new hotels, bush retreats and even a yurt have opened for business recently in regional NSW, and heritage properties have had spectacular refurbishments.

Blue MountainsThe Hydro Majestic, a glamorous Edwardian property in the Blue Mountains just two hours’ drive from Sydney, has opened after a major re-development; many rooms and dining areas have stunning views of the Megalong Valley. Dining options include the Salon du The and Cats Alley featuring a Shanghai-chic tea room and bar, The Wintergarden, a spectacular light-filled restaurant with magnificent views, and The Boiler House Café, a casual all-day eatery.

Parklands Country Gardens & Lodges, a secluded country retreat set in extensive grounds reminiscent of a grand European estate, has opened at Blackheath in the Blue Mountains. This beautiful lodge-style accommodation has double-spa treatment rooms, garden cottages and a casual restaurant.

The new Sangoma Retreat at Bowen Mountain in the Blue Mountains is a luxury boutique getaway from Spicers Retreats. The property’s five beautiful suites feature contemporary African-inspired interiors. The retreat boasts an intimate atmosphere and fine cuisine, a stunning plunge pool and spa plus panoramic views of the iconic Blue Mountains range.

Meanwhile, Emirates has appointed One&Only Resorts to manage its acclaimed luxury resort, Wolgan Valley Resort & Spa in the Greater Blue Mountains World Heritage Area in Australia.

North CoastPretty Beach House is a five-star retreat located about 90 minutes’ drive north of Sydney on the NSW Central Coast. The recently reopened, adults-only, all-inclusive retreat is surrounded by native bushland on the Bouddi peninsula with dining headed up by a team from Stefano Manfredi’s property, Bells at Killcare. Also on the Central Coast, the new 52-room ibis Styles The Entrance overlooks Tuggerah Lakes and is a two-minute walk from nearby, uncrowded beaches.

The Anchorage Port Stephens, two and a half hours’ drive north of Sydney, is undergoing a refurbishment to take advantage of its perfect bayside setting. Guest rooms will be upgraded, the pool and deck areas transformed, and a new poolside bar and upgraded function and conference facilities opened.

At Camden Haven on the Mid North Coast, the treehouse accommodation is luxurious at Diamond Waters Treehouse Retreat. Set between a beautiful river and the ocean, the treehouses are surrounded by a stunning tropical garden and have rainwater showers, cosy log fires, and a koala habitat.

Set to open this year, Elements of Byron is a new resort that features private beach villas and a dramatic dune-like main pavilion, lagoon pool, fire pit, signature restaurant and spa. The new Halcyon House is set to become one of Australia’s coolest beachside hotels. Located overlooking Cabarita Beach, the ‘surfer’ motel turned luxury hotel has just 21 rooms and is 15 minutes’ drive south of the Gold Coast Airport and 30 minutes north of Byron Bay.

Located beside the Clyde River at Shallow Crossing on the South Coast, The Escape is a quintessentially Australian luxury bush experience, surrounded by national parks and state forests. Luxury tents have spectacular views over the pristine river while the Escape Kitchen and Bar uses only local produce. Further south, near Bermagui, Tanja Lagoon Camp is an exclusive retreat with safari tents in a peaceful bushland setting close to Tanja Lagoon where you can go canoeing. You’ll see abundant wildlife and enjoy swimming, bushwalking and star gazing opportunities.

REGIONAL NSW WRAP UP

The Hunter Valley YHA has recently had extensive renovations that include new bathrooms, kitchen and lounge as well as a relaxing outdoor space with pool, BBQ and hammocks.

Recently refurbished the CH on Peel in Tamworth is a stunning boutique hotel that’s stylishly decorated with contemporary furnishings. It features a restaurant and bar serving Middle Eastern and Mediterranean fusion tapas.

Get back to nature by staying in a yurt at the recently opened Talo Retreat at Moama on Murray Resort. Surrounded by pristine native bushland and just a short walk from the Murray River, the yurts have timber floors with canvas walls and a domed skylight for ‘sleeping under the stars’.

Tucked away down a country road near Forbes in central NSW, Girragirra Retreat is a luxury self-contained two-bedroom apartment set in a beautiful organic farm on the Lachlan River. The retreat overlooks a billabong surrounded by red river gums and native grasslands and offers the perfect country getaway.
